Right-of-way and easement recovery


Week 1 – 5,330 Cubic Yards Hauled

American Tree Service began work on Wednesday, April 3rd. They are in the Orense Way neighborhood, making the first pass. The first pass is intended to remove the brush/debris material to uncover the timber underneath. Logging crews will come in behind and collect as much harvestable timber as possible (that which is accessible from the road right-of-way). Additional contractors are starting on Thursday, April 11th. There will soon be activity on Burgos Way, Mano Way, and surrounding areas. Please avoid these neighborhoods, if possible – local traffic only. Please drive safely and respect all work zone personnel as they work quickly to restore the community.
